The Riverside-Brookfield Bulldogs are taking a road trip to challenge the Berwyn/Cicero Morton Mustangs at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day.
Riverside-Brookfield headed into their last matchup having not scored more than one goal for three straight, but Kennedy let them put that streak behind them. The Bulldogs were the clear victors by a 7-0 margin over the Crusaders on Tuesday. Riverside-Brookfield haven't had any issues with Kennedy recently, as the game was their fifth consecutive victory against them.
Meanwhile, after a string of three wins, Berwyn/Cicero Morton's good fortune finally ran out on Tuesday. They and Mother McAuley finished up on equal footing with a 2-2 draw. The result (or lack thereof) marked Berwyn/Cicero Morton's first draw of the season.
Riverside-Brookfield's win bumped their record up to 5-13-2. With that draw, Berwyn/Cicero Morton's record moves to 14-4-1.
Riverside-Brookfield came up short against Berwyn/Cicero Morton in their previous matchup back in April, falling 2-0. Can the Bulldogs av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
